Results from a Phase 2 trial evaluating pembrolizumab (Keytruda) for central nervous system metastases were posted on 2026-06-26. The study reported an intracranial benefit rate of 33.3% for previously untreated brain metastases and 43.8% for progressive brain metastases.
Background
The trial investigated pembrolizumab as a possible treatment for metastases in the central nervous system, specifically focusing on brain metastases.
Trial design
This was a Phase 2 trial (NCT02886585) titled "Pembrolizumab In Central Nervous System Metastases". The study enrolled 101 participants with brain metastases. The research studied pembrolizumab as a possible treatment for metastases in the central nervous system (brain and spinal cord).
Key results
The trial reported key measurements for different cohorts:
- For the Previously Untreated Brain Metastases-Cohort A, the Intracranial Benefit Rate was 33.3%.
- For the Progressive Brain Metastases-Cohort B, the Intracranial Benefit Rate was 43.8%.
- For the Neoplastic Meningitis-Cohort C, Overall Survival at Three Months was a 0.60 proportion of patients.
- For the Neoplastic Meningitis-Cohort C, the Intracranial Response Rate was 0 Participants.
- For the combined Previously Untreated Brain Metastases-Cohort A and Progressive Brain Metastases-Cohort B, the Extracranial Response Rate was 7.5%.
- For the Neoplastic Meningitis-Cohort C, the Extracranial Response Rate was 0%.
What this means
The posted results indicate that pembrolizumab showed varying levels of activity across different central nervous system metastatic conditions. While intracranial benefit rates were observed in patients with previously untreated and progressive brain metastases (33.3% and 43.8% respectively), the intracranial and extracranial response rates for neoplastic meningitis were reported as 0%. The overall survival at three months for neoplastic meningitis was 0.60 proportion of patients.
